[QUOTE="qutorial, post: 3443584, member: 555411"] I ended up getting the Sony-MDR-EX81LP's from the link. I looked at some of the suggestions. I was worried about the normal earbud versions...they always ended up hurting my ears after long use. And the cushioned over-ear versions always hurt the outsides of my ears. But these sony hanger buds are actually really nice, I'm happy with them. The bass is GREAT. At first the left bud didn't fully create a seal in my ear, so the sounds were lopsided as the bass only worked on the right side...but after a few days I changed the rubber part to a larger size (they provide 3 different sizes) and now it's perfectly fine. I recommend them. [/QUOTE]
